react-refresh-webpack-plugin
typescript-plugin-css-modules
react-refresh-webpack-plugin | typescript-plugin-css-modules | |
---|---|---|
4 | 3 | |
3,089 | 1,270 | |
- | - | |
8.3 | 6.3 | |
5 days ago | 2 months ago | |
JavaScript | TypeScript | |
MIT License | MIT License |
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
react-refresh-webpack-plugin
-
The Complete Guide for Setting Up React App from Scratch (feat. TypeScript)
as mentioned above, we're using the webpack; therefore, we're going to use @pmmmwh/react-refresh-webpack-plugin to apply the Fast Refresh feature to our app. I mean, it's for development, so what's the harm of trying it right?
-
Enabling hot reloading with ReactJS project
You didn't mention what version of webpack. You also want to use react-refresh-webpack-plugin.
-
Electron Forge Fast Refresh?
https://github.com/pmmmwh/react-refresh-webpack-plugin/ follow this worked for me. Feel free to reach out if you face issues.
-
Introducing Zero-Bundle-Size React Server Components
December 2019: @pmmmwh/react-refresh-webpack-plugin (fast Refresh for React+Webpack initial release)
typescript-plugin-css-modules
-
WebStorm doesn't see TypeScript errors
Wild guess- does your project use a recent version of typescript-plugin-css-modules? If so, there’s a known issue that breaks WebStorm typecheck
- The Complete Guide for Setting Up React App from Scratch (feat. TypeScript)
-
SASS vs CSS Modules vs CSS-in-JS vs Compile time CSS-in-JS. Who wins?
But for VSCode we need setup TypeScript LS to use workspace version. For more information go here or here.
What are some alternatives?
craco - Create React App Configuration Override, an easy and comprehensible configuration layer for Create React App.
vite-plugin-sass-dts - This is a plugin that automatically creates a type file when using the CSS module type-safely.
prerender-spa-plugin - Prerenders static HTML in a single-page application.
vanilla-extract - Zero-runtime Stylesheets-in-TypeScript
offline-plugin - Offline plugin (ServiceWorker, AppCache) for webpack (https://webpack.js.org/)
vite - Next generation frontend tooling. It's fast!
mini-css-extract-plugin - Lightweight CSS extraction plugin
css-modules-typescript-loader - Webpack loader to create TypeScript declarations for CSS Modules
rfcs - RFCs for changes to React
razzle - ✨ Create server-rendered universal JavaScript applications with no configuration
React - The library for web and native user interfaces.
TypeScript - TypeScript is a superset of JavaScript that compiles to clean JavaScript output.